I am reviewing a KSOP Form 5500. The 401(k) portion of the plan is invested at John Hancock via their platform. The person who prepared the form used J.H. tool to download the Sch D information into F.T. William our 5500 software. It appears all the funds they are invested in are Pooled Separated Accounts (PSA) and need to be reported on a Sch D.

When they do that we get the same EIN for all the funds. Here is the odd part the plan number is 000 for all of them.

1) I really am thinking the 3 digit plan number can't be 000

2) I would expect the 3 digit plan number to be different for each fund

Those of you who use J.H. for their clients is the EIN with a plan number 000 sound right? If not, do you have any idea what we could be doing wrong to get this resutl?
